MARKET INSIGHTS

Global Insert Drill Bit market was valued at USD 2,633 million in 2024 and is projected to reach USD 3,518 million by 2032, exhibiting a CAGR of 4.3% during the forecast period. While North America currently dominates the market with the U.S. holding a significant share, China is expected to emerge as a key growth region, driven by expanding manufacturing capabilities.

Insert drill bits are specialized cutting tools designed for high-efficiency drilling of large diameter holes, primarily used in industrial machine tool applications. These replaceable-tip drill bits offer superior performance compared to conventional solid bits, enabling faster drilling speeds across diverse materials including metals, composites, and hardened steels. Their modular design allows cost-effective maintenance through individual insert replacement rather than full bit replacement.

The market growth is propelled by increasing automation in manufacturing and rising demand from key sectors like automotive and aerospace. Furthermore, advancements in cutting tool materials, particularly carbide and diamond inserts, are enhancing tool life and performance. Industry leaders like Sandvik and Mitsubishi Materials continue to innovate with new coating technologies and precision engineering, helping manufacturers achieve higher productivity in demanding machining operations.

Cost-Efficiency and Operational Benefits to Strengthen Market Adoption

The inherent economic advantages of insert drill bits over traditional solid drill bits are a major factor in their growing adoption. The primary benefit lies in their modular design, where only the cutting insert needs replacement upon wear, rather than the entire tool body. This can lead to cost savings of up to 60% on a per-hole basis for large-diameter applications by drastically reducing tooling expenditure. Additionally, their ability to operate at higher speeds and feeds translates into shorter cycle times and increased throughput, a critical metric for high-volume manufacturing environments. This efficiency boost directly impacts a company's bottom line. This economic rationale is compelling manufacturers across diverse sectors, from automotive to general engineering, to transition to insert-type drilling solutions, thereby fueling consistent market growth.

Technical Complexity and Skilled Labor Shortage to Hinder Optimal Utilization

The effective application of insert drill bits requires a higher degree of technical knowledge compared to conventional drilling tools. Operators and programmers must possess a deep understanding of factors such as optimal speeds, feeds, coolant application, and insert geometry selection for different materials. Incorrect application can lead to premature tool failure, poor surface finish, and even damage to expensive workpieces. However, the manufacturing industry globally is grappling with a significant shortage of skilled machinists and CNC programmers. This skills gap means that many facilities cannot fully leverage the capabilities of advanced tooling, leading to suboptimal performance and a reluctance to invest further. The lack of expertise acts as a critical restraint, as the return on investment is directly tied to proper tool use and maintenance.

Competition from Alternative Drilling Technologies to Limit Market Share

The insert drill bit market faces persistent competition from well-established and emerging alternative hole-making technologies. For certain applications, particularly smaller diameters, solid carbide drills and indexable insert drills compete directly, with solid tools sometimes offering advantages in rigidity and precision for holes under a specific size. More significantly, advanced processes like laser cutting, waterjet cutting, and wire Electrical Discharge Machining (EDM) are gaining traction for creating holes without traditional mechanical force. While these technologies have their own limitations regarding material thickness and operating costs, they offer unparalleled flexibility and precision for complex geometries. This competitive landscape forces insert drill bit manufacturers to continuously prove the value proposition of their products in terms of speed, cost-per-hole, and suitability for high-volume, large-diameter drilling in specific materials.

Managing Tool Life and Consistent Performance Across Diverse Applications

A central challenge for both manufacturers and end-users is ensuring predictable and consistent tool life. The performance of an insert drill bit is highly dependent on a multitude of variables, including the specific material grade being machined, machine tool stability, coolant pressure and concentration, and the skill of the operator. Slight variations in any of these factors can lead to significant discrepancies in the number of holes achievable per insert. This unpredictability complicates production planning and cost forecasting. Manufacturers are challenged to develop products that deliver reliable performance across a wider range of conditions, while end-users face the ongoing challenge of fine-tuning their processes to maximize value from each tool, a task that requires continuous monitoring and adjustment.

INSERT DRILL BIT MARKET TRENDS

Advancements in Material Science and Insert Technology to Emerge as a Dominant Trend

The market for insert drill bits is being significantly propelled by continuous advancements in material science and insert technology. While the foundational designs of these tools are well-established, the development of superior carbide grades and specialized coatings is creating a paradigm shift in performance. Modern carbide substrates with ultra-fine grain structures offer exceptional hardness and resistance to thermal deformation, which is critical for maintaining precision during high-speed operations. Furthermore, advanced physical vapor deposition (PVD) and chemical vapor deposition (CVD) coatings, such as Aluminum Titanium Nitride (AlTiN) and Titanium Aluminum Nitride (TiAlN), drastically enhance wear resistance and tool life by up to 300% in certain applications compared to uncoated tools. This technological evolution directly addresses the growing need for higher productivity and reduced machining costs, making these advanced bits indispensable in modern manufacturing. The integration of these sophisticated materials allows for higher feed rates and cutting speeds, directly contributing to the market's projected growth.

Other Trends

Growth in the Aerospace and Automotive Sectors

The expansion of the aerospace and automotive industries represents a primary driver for the insert drill bit market. These sectors demand the machining of difficult-to-cut materials like titanium alloys, nickel-based superalloys, and high-strength composites, which require the unique capabilities of indexable drill bits. In aerospace, the production of aircraft components involves drilling a high volume of large-diameter, deep holes in structural parts, where the economic efficiency of replaceable inserts is a major advantage over solid tooling. Similarly, the automotive industry's transition towards lightweight materials and the manufacturing of engine blocks and transmission components necessitate robust and precise drilling solutions. The global automotive production, which is projected to exceed 95 million units annually, underpins the consistent demand for high-performance cutting tools, with insert drills playing a vital role in assembly lines focused on efficiency and precision.

Regional Analysis: Insert Drill Bit Market

North America

The North American insert drill bit market is characterized by advanced manufacturing maturity and a strong emphasis on high-performance, technologically superior tooling. Demand is primarily driven by a robust aerospace and defense sector, particularly in the United States, where precision machining for components like aircraft landing gear and engine parts requires the exceptional durability and heat resistance of carbide and PCD (Polycrystalline Diamond) insert drills. Furthermore, the reshoring of manufacturing and investments in sectors such as energy and heavy equipment, supported by policies like the CHIPS and Science Act, are creating substantial demand. While the market is highly competitive with established players like Kennametal and Sandvik, a consistent trend towards automation and CNC machining is pushing adoption. The primary challenge, however, is the high initial cost of advanced insert drill bits, which can deter smaller machine shops, though the long-term cost-per-hole economics often justify the investment for larger operations.

Europe

Europe presents a sophisticated market with a strong focus on precision engineering, innovation, and stringent quality standards. The region's powerhouse automotive industry, especially in Germany, is a major consumer, utilizing insert drills for engine blocks, transmission cases, and other high-volume components. Environmental regulations, such as those promoting energy efficiency, indirectly influence the market by pushing manufacturers to adopt machining solutions that reduce power consumption, a key benefit of high-efficiency insert drills. Leading European manufacturers like the Walter Group and MAPAL are at the forefront of developing customized solutions for difficult-to-machine materials like titanium and Inconel, which are prevalent in the aerospace sector. The market is highly consolidated, with a focus on providing complete tooling solutions rather than just individual products. A significant trend is the integration of Industry 4.0 principles, with smart drills featuring sensors for predictive maintenance and process optimization.

Asia-Pacific

The Asia-Pacific region is the largest and fastest-growing market for insert drill bits, accounting for the highest volume consumption globally. This dominance is fueled by the massive manufacturing base in China, which acts as the world's workshop for a vast range of goods, from consumer electronics to automotive parts. The region's growth is underpinned by rapid industrialization, significant infrastructure development, and a booming automotive industry in countries like India, Japan, and South Korea. While cost sensitivity remains a key characteristic, leading to strong demand for standard high-speed steel and carbide tools, there is a palpable and accelerating shift towards higher-value insert drills. This shift is driven by the need for greater machining efficiency, improved product quality, and the expanding presence of precision industries such as aerospace and medical device manufacturing. Local manufacturers are increasingly competing on quality, challenging the long-standing dominance of international brands.
